Royal Broadsword

"The Hyrulean royal family would award this sword to knights who achieved remarkable feats. A sword that balances strength and beauty as elegantly as this one is a rare find."

— In-Game Description[1]

The Royal Broadsword is a one-handed sword found in Breath of the Wild. It's part of the Royal equipment set, which includes a two-handed sword, a polearm, a shield, and a bow. It has a base power and durability of 36. The Royal Broadsword is rather regal in design, featuring a golden cross-guard, a grip wrapped with purple ribbon, and many other decorations. Cosmetically, it is similar to the Royal Guard's Sword, with the only difference being the choice of colors.

This broadsword can be found wielded by Silver and Golden Bokoblins all over Hyrule and by Lizalfos in the Hebra region. Additionally, Blue and Black Hinoxi will wear royal-tier weapons around their necks, including Royal Claymores, Royal Halberds, and Royal Bows, all of which can be taken by Link. One can accomplish this by killing the Hinox, gliding onto it, or by lift via the Hinox's hand.
